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ost in Harlem, GA

The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Harlem, GA. These estimates are based on typical scenarios and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ate. We’ll assess the damage. Provide a quote.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Sewage Removal and Disposal $1,000 – $5,000 Volume of sewage, disposal costs
Disinfection and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Type of disinfectants used, size of affected area
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, equipment costs
Final Inspection and Certification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of job
